Behind-the-ear (BTE) hearing aids are one of the most popular and versatile hearing aid styles available today. These devices sit comfortably behind the ear and connect to a custom earmold or small tube that delivers sound directly into the ear canal. BTE hearing aids are suitable for children and adults with mild to profound hearing loss.

Modern BTE hearing aids are designed with advanced technology that improves speech clarity, reduces background noise, and supports Bluetooth connectivity for phones, TVs, and other devices. Many models also feature rechargeable batteries and discreet, lightweight designs for all-day comfort.

One of the biggest advantages of BTE hearing aids is their power and durability. Because they are slightly larger than other styles, they can accommodate stronger amplification, larger batteries, and additional features. They are also easier to clean and maintain compared to smaller hearing devices.

oticon own sI cic dark brownIn-the-ear (ITE) hearing aids are custom-made devices that fit directly inside the outer portion of the ear. Designed for people with mild to severe hearing loss, ITE hearing aids offer a comfortable fit and a more discreet appearance compared to traditional behind-the-ear models.

ITE hearing aids are known for their convenience and user-friendly controls. Because they are larger than completely-in-canal styles, they can include features such as directional microphones, volume controls, rechargeable options, and wireless connectivity. Their custom fit also helps provide a natural listening experience and improved sound quality in everyday environments.

Many people choose in-the-ear hearing aids because they are easy to insert, comfortable to wear, and suitable for active lifestyles. They can help improve conversations, reduce listening fatigue, and make it easier to stay connected during social interactions, work, and daily activities.
